Marine Weather Bulletin
Issued from the National Weather Forecasting Centre Nadi
at 3:30pm on Sunday the 20th of July 2025
Situation:
A weak trough of low pressure lies over the eastern parts of Fiji. It
continues to enhance the southeasterlies over the group. Meanwhile, a
trough of low pressure with cloud and rain is approaching Fiji from
the west and is expected to affect the group from later Tuesday.
Forecast to 6pm tomorrow for Fiji waters:
Southeast winds 10 to 15 knots, turning northeasterly from later
tomorrow.
Moderate seas.
Further outlook: Northerly winds 15 to 20 knots.
Moderate to rough seas.
